Output 34bf5b26a571c6b33294fb040803b3061caa4b59a29bece14ed3b2e0b93b1460:1

value
13249678
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e772367c3215d9b2ae795bb92611609312bb6152 OP_EQUALVERIFY OP_CHECKSIG
address
1N6muxewnsa5HQhkTJ3jSbVMccAChAxWJw
transaction
34bf5b26a571c6b33294fb040803b3061caa4b59a29bece14ed3b2e0b93b1460
confirmations
589513
spent
true